New Truckee program connects young children with nature (sierrasun.com) — A new Truckee Forest Friends program is launching July 11 to get local kids ages 2–4 exploring nearby forests through guided sensory play, scavenger hunts, and simple crafts. Founded by two Truckee parents, the Saturday sessions and July 25 open house aim to give young children safe, child-centered time in nature while connecting local families.

2. 25 Years Later: Lessons Learned from the Martis Fire (tahoedailytribune.com) — Twenty-five years after the Martis Fire scorched 14,000 acres near Truckee, local fire officials are warning residents that 2026’s unusual weather has created similarly dangerous fuel conditions. The Truckee Fire Protection District is urging homeowners to create defensible space now, use free green-waste and rebate programs funded by Measure T, and sign up for emergency alerts before fire danger escalates.

3. Lake Tahoe Traffic Was a Nightmare. Palisades Tahoe's Parking Reservation Program Is Changing That (snowbrains.com) — Truckee drivers are seeing fewer gridlock days on routes to Tahoe City thanks to Palisades Tahoe’s parking reservation program, which has removed over 107,000 cars from area roads in three seasons. Backed by the Town of Truckee and regional transit partners, the system boosts shuttles and carpooling while cutting emissions and smoothing weekend and holiday travel.

New Destination Stewardship efforts aim to enhance the Tahoe experience for everyone (tahoedailytribune.com) — If you’re planning to float or gather along the Truckee River for America’s 250th, expect alcohol restrictions and a heavier law-enforcement presence over the July 4 weekend. Tahoe destination managers are also urging visitors and locals to use shuttles and trails, pack out trash, follow fire rules, and check beach and road conditions before heading out.
